International Opportunities for Candidates Seeking Teacher Certification
International Education OpportunitiesInternational experiences are provided to candidates in the School of Education in order to assist the candidates in the understanding of and participation in a global society. These experiences provide the candidate the opportunity to experience another culture through study, travel, and social contacts with professionals and students in another country. Programs vary from four weeks to a full year of study, depending upon the needs and interests of the students.
Intern Programs:
Brisbane, Australia: Candidates may spend part of their intern experience in the schools of Brisbane. During this time they will also visit Auckland, New Zealand, and have the opportunity to travel throughout Australia.
Kingston-upon-Thames, England: Candidates may spend part of their intern experience in the schools of Kingston-upon-Thames, a borough in the greater London area. In addition to experiencing the English schools, students are only fifteen minutes by train from central London where they may experience museums, concerts, art galleries, and historical sites.
These programs will occur the last two or three weeks of November and the first two weeks of December during the Fall Semester of the Intern Year.

Hong Kong Baptist University: Candidates who attend Hong Kong Baptist University will study in their major area or professional education. They will be housed in a university dormitory, sharing a room with a Chinese student. Study may be for one or two semesters. Opportunities for travel to mainland China will be provided.
